Another popular downtown Hammonton destination is Fiesta Mexicana , located at 327 12th St . For Cinco de Mayo they will be having a DJ , live music and a limited menu .
“ We are having a limited menu for that specific day just because it gets so crazy . No reservations . First come , first serve ,” Carmen Castaneda said with the help of her daughter , Dianne Castaneda who translated .
Hours that day will be extended to 10 p . m .
“ As soon as we open , within 30 minutes we ’ ll start getting the first set of customers and from there , it ’ s non-stop all

The limited menu will include their most popular items such as empanadas , nachos , guacamole , burritos and queso dip .
Since Fiesta Mexicana is the only Mexican restaurant in town with a liquor license , a lot of people come for the drinks .
“ The Cinco de Mayo margarita is very popular that day ,” Carmen Castaneda said .
The margarita contains tequila , pineapple , lime juice and coconut water .
“ I enjoy it [ Cinco de Mayo ]. Everyone ’ s happy . They come and they just want to have drinks and have a good time ,” Dianne Castaneda said .
Carmen Castaneda and her husband Noe Castaneda started the restaurant on November 14 , 1998 .
“ I got married and we came over to Hammonton to live . My husband loved my cooking , so he pushed me and said , ‘ what if we start a restaurant and see if it lasts ?’ … I also had experience . At Mexico , they have a lot of taco stands , which aren ’ t fullblown restaurants like this , but that ’ s where I got some experience ,” Carmen Castaneda said .
Before Fiesta Mexicana , there weren ’ t a lot of Mexican restaurants in town .
“ When I first got here and there wasn ’ t a lot of Mexican restaurants , Cinco de Mayo wasn ’ t really celebrated or wasn ’ t made much of a point to be celebrated , and now
with a bunch of the restaurants open people celebrate it more ; there ’ s more of a presence about it ,” Carmen Castaneda said .
